Third-Sunday-of-the-month Celtic Slow Session
You're invited to the Santa Cruz Celtic Slow Session, a free get-together every third Sunday of the month from 2-4pm, where you can enjoy playing and learning jigs, reels, slides, hornpipes, polkas, mazurkas, and slow airs at slow to moderate speeds with a great group of people of all ages and skill levels. We're currently meeting at "The Buttery" bakery and cafe.
Tunebooks are sold at the sessions for $15, though you can also always play by ear or look on with someone else. Guitars, fiddles, and mandolins are the most common instruments, but you'll also find pennywhistles, flutes, concertinas/accordions, bodhrans, and sometimes even bagpipes, cello, or harp.
